Blurb
[DeepL Translation - needs review] Fascinated by the ancient Egyptian civilization, Allen becomes an archaeologist of his dreams. However, while excavating the ruins, he is caught in a rockfall accident and is transported back in time to the 18th dynasty of Egypt! Suspected as a spy, he is captured by Nephele, the brother-in-law of the king (Pharaoh). The cold-hearted and ruthless young general, who has sworn allegiance to the king, has Allen tortured, but...? (Note: this review is for the 2014 version of the book. Trigger warning for the book: rape.)
As archeologist Allen begins investigating the ancient ruins of Amarna, he's caught underneath a falling boulder. Upon opening his eyes, he finds out that not only has he not been crushed flat, but he's somehow time-traveled 3,000 years into the past, into the heyday of Amarna and it's pharaoh, Akhenaten.
